What You’ll Be Doing:
- Managing a team of R&D Project Managers to oversee project plans and ensure key milestones are met
- Collaborating with marketing and sales teams to create a better customer experience and engagement
- Participating in complex block and/or chip planning and architecture studies
- Ensuring quality compliance based on customer feedback
- Oversee the production of IP Test Chips
- Act ask key participant in pre-sales customer engagements, and negotiate statements of work
- Strive to enhance operational efficiency and attain the highest standards of quality excellence
- Enhancing customer satisfaction by addressing critical needs and coordinating effective responses
- Providing strategic insights and reports to executive leadership, influencing decision-making
- Streamlining processes and procedures to improve project management efficiency
- Ensuring the successful delivery of mixed-signal IP projects
- Driving continuous improvement in design efficiency and quality metrics
- Contributing to the creation of high-performance silicon chips and software content
- Leading a team of engineers to achieve project goals and milestones
- Influencing the development process for Mixed Signal ASIC designs
- Requires a degree in Electrical Engineering and 15+ years of experience
- 5+ years in a project/program management role, with customer-facing experience as an asset
- Strong People Management experience is required
- Familiarity with UNIX operating systems, Jira, MS Project, and MS Excel
- Good written and verbal communication skills
- Familiarity with the development process for Mixed Signal ASIC designs, with a preference for IP-based work
- Proactive and strategic thinker with the ability to evaluate multiple scenarios
- Detail-oriented with strong organizational skills
- Excellent communicator, able to facilitate clear and coherent communication between teams and customers
- Autonomous worker with the ability to manage projects with minimal oversight
- Team leader with strong people management skills
- Customer-focused, dedicated to enhancing customer satisfaction
